Christmas Craft Creations September theme: Shaped card, with video

This month we from Christmas Craft Creations challenge you to make a shaped card.


I made a round one as it reminds me of an ornament or bauble.
I diecut 4, but only need 3 circles with a stitched edge. from one I diecut the tree and houses from Clearly Besotted. It's reitred (I got it second hand) but you can use whatever you like of course.

For the background I applied Distress Oxieds: Mermaid Lagoon, Wilted Violet and Picked Raspberry. Splattered it with water and later also Lawn Fawn Liquid Stardust.

Stamped the Santa sleigh with Versafine clair ink. It's from Marianne Design Cs1040.

Mounted the trees and houses with foamtape.

For the back I scored it somewhere at the top, there's no rule for that. Burnished it and attached it with glue to the front.
